Grub avoidance and control are essential for securing yards from the damage triggered by beetle larvae eating grassroots. Early detection is crucial-- indications consist of brown patches that lift easily from the soil or an increase in birds and other wildlife digging for grubs. Preventive treatments, applied at the right time in the grub life cycle, can substantially decrease infestations These treatments might be chemical or biological, such as advantageous nematodes that naturally decrease grub populations. For active problems, curative products can be used, though they are most efficient when grubs are little and actively feeding. A proactive method, consisting of correct yard maintenance, aeration, and overseeding, helps reduce the likelihood of severe grub problems. Healthy lawns recuperate quicker from damage and are less vulnerable to repeating invasions.
